Your voice in action

Changes made in the last year in the School of Humanities with help from student feedback. 

Also check the Your Uni Your Say webpage to see how student feedback has shaped University-wide changes.

Marking and feedback

  • Clearer marking & feedback for all subjects  – New coversheets in Classics and History link previous feedback with your reflections and provides structured comments against assessment standards. 
  • Similarly, in English, marking criteria and guidance have been clarified so you can better understand how your work is assessed and what is expected for each assignment.


Improved online organisation of your course

  • Working with e-learning specialists, we have made Moodle pages more consistent and easier to navigate and find the information and resources that you need to support your learning.



More time to explore concepts

  • More time for your dissertation – Dissertation modules for all Humanities subjects now run across two terms, giving you more time to build your work and explore ideas and concepts in depth.



Subject-specific improvements

  • In English - Stage 1 English students now have additional viva presentations, giving these students more opportunities to showcase learning and skills.
  • In Classics - Classics modules now include library skills sessions to help you use journals, Special Collections, and other resources with confidence.
